Kirk Hammerton War Memorial

Inscription.
To the Glory of God
and in never fading memory of
George Anderson • Leslie W. Gray • Herbert Hall • Hubert Jarrett • Alma Walkington
who gave their all for England Home and Duty in the Great War 1914-1918

Also in memory of those who gave their lives in the Second World War

Alfred Corps • Harry Kettlewell Charles E. Lumley • John B. Shillitoe Joseph H. Walker

May they rest in peace
1939-1945

Also in memory of
Morris Rhodes
killed in action Suez 1956

Location. 53° 59.593′ N, 1° 17.495′ W. Memorial is in Kirk Hammerton, England, in North Yorkshire. It is at the intersection of Church Street and Mill Lane on Church Street. Touch for map. Memorial is at or near this postal address: 1 Church Street, Kirk Hammerton, England YO26 8DD, United Kingdom. Touch for directions.
